Title: Technical Writer/Editor Location: United States Job Description: Summit Technologies, Inc. has a Technical Writer/Editor opportunity for an up-to-3-year federal proposal. This effort is to generate electronic educational courses and training, including facilitator materials and assessments, to be loaded into an existing portal using the Blackboard Learning Management System and potentially other learning platforms. This position is fully remote with minimal travel.

Responsibilities

Provide scriptwriting/multimedia support services encompassing research, story line development and character development for video projects. Collaborate with instructional systems designers to incorporate instructional principles, theories, concepts, and best practices into plans for training materials and products. Write, format, update, review, and edit materials for training courses and website postings that include, but are not limited to, technical narratives, student training aids, training manuals, instruction guides, lesson plans, policies and procedures, webinars, and computer-based training applications. Write and edit instructional materials, technical reports and/or technical documentation using MS Office applications. Coordinate contents of final drafts with originators for the final narrative to ensure content and material is suitable in terms of coverage, balance and methods of expression and presentation and provide timely feedback. Maintain records of manuscript status, approvals, changes, and corrections during the production process. Maintain all program scripts. Perform a variety of writing tasks ensuring cohesiveness, clarity, flow, appropriate reading level, and compliance with Army and grammatical writing guidelines. Perform writing tasks that include but are not limited to narration, scripts, storyboards, and documents previously identified. Provide final documents for use in courseware development or film production. Facilitate the review and acceptance of all documents for technical, legal, security, and public affairs approval as required. Preferred Knowledge and Experience Experience with writing and editing technical and project documentation Provide technical writing and editing support and maintain Section 508 compliance.
